One of the first science lessons children learn in school is that plants need air, water, and soil to grow. If your grass is excessively dry, it may be that it is being starved from one or more of these nutrients. When your lawn becomes too dense or compact, you need to free up space that will allow the water and other nutrients to reach the roots of your grass. With the use of our aerator rentals, you will be able to perforate your yard with small holes that will create better circulation for the water and air.

Before aerating your lawn, you first need to determine the best time. This depends mostly on the type of grass you have. If you have cool season grass, like Kentucky Bluegrass, then you’ll want to aerate in the fall. If you have warm season grass like Bermuda Grass, then spring is the best time to aerate.

To aerate your lawn properly, follow these steps:

  1. Come to us at Eagle Rentals for one of our aerator rentals.
  2. Water your grass just enough so that the soil is soft.
  3. Guide the aerator over your lawn in straight lines with a slight overlap between each row, much like you do when mowing the lawn.
  4. Go back over the lawn in a direction that crisscrosses your first set of rows.
  5. Seed if needed. If you have bare patches, then this is the best time to reseed.
